At its core, chicken road presents a deceptively straightforward concept. Players guide a determined chicken across a busy road filled with speeding cars. The goal is simple – safely navigate the chicken to the other side, avoiding collision with any oncoming vehicles. Despite this simplicity, the game quickly becomes captivating and surprisingly challenging, demanding quick reflexes and strategic thinking.
Understanding the Mechanics of Chicken Road Gameplay
The fundamental gameplay of chicken road relies on a single touch control scheme. Tapping the screen causes the chicken to make a short hop forward, allowing players to maneuver around approaching cars. Timing is crucial, as a mistimed hop can lead to a disastrous collision. As players progress, the speed of the cars increases, and new obstacles are introduced, testing their skills and requiring more precise timing. The core loop is incredibly addictive, offering a satisfying sense of accomplishment with each successful crossing.

Beyond the Basics: Power-ups and Customization
While the core gameplay of chicken road is captivating on its own, the developers have also added several features to enhance the experience. These include power-ups that can aid players in their quest to cross the road safely, and customization options that allow them to personalize their chicken. Power-ups can provide temporary invincibility, slow down the cars, or grant additional hops. These can be used strategically to overcome particularly challenging sections of the road and add a layer of tactical depth to the gameplay.
